WebFeb 12, 2024 · Real-Time RT-PCR (Reverse Transcription Polymerase Chain Reaction) is a sensitive and fast test used for detecting the presence of specific genetic materials within a sample. This genetic material can be specific to humans, bacteria, and viruses like SARS-CoV-2. WebMar 10, 2024 · A PCR (nose and throat swab) test is a way to check if you have COVID-19. You can get a PCR test at a: hospital. testing clinic. A health care worker does the test for you.
